Japanese cars are regarded as the best on the road. Less maintenance, less expensive maintenance, more reliability, and of course the confidence of driving a car that has that kind of well deserved reputation. One of the less well known Japanese brands, Mazda has long been a quality car that in my personal experience is much more fun to drive than the other economy class Asian manufacturers' cars. In fact, Mazda prides itself on being more intuitive and more connected to the road than most economy brands, and from personal experience I 100% agree with them. When you compare the basic facts, Mazda is as reliable as a Toyota, as gas efficient as a Honda, has crash test safety ratings on par with Subaru, and (in my personal opinion) outperforms Nissan in all aspects. If you factor in the driving factors that Mazda's SKYACTIV suite of technology gives you, there's a large lean towards purchasing a Mazda instead.
